Current Client – Housing The Homeless for a London Borough
Task
Housing rough sleepers and homeless people during COVID-19 and beyond, using an empty building with full 24 Hour concierge and security.
Problems/Obstacles
- Social distancing
- Vulnerable adults – with mental health issues and drugs problem
- Anti-Social Behaviour
Solution
Lead Element Security were approached by the representative of a large national Building Management Company and Local Authority
Manpower
Team of SIA Licensed Former British Armed Forces Security & Concierge Officers (24hr)
Duties
Team of SIA Licensed Former British Armed Forces Security & Concierge Officers to conduct the following task.
To oversee the overall running of the day to day of all residents’ movements.
To ensure all maintenance issues are dealt with in a timely manner, so we can continue to provide maximum comfort in their time of need.
- Access Control
- Booking people into rooms
- Manning the front desk
- Providing daily occupancy register
- First response to any resident’s enquiries or issues whilst support staff are off premises
- Maintaining the building safety ie. fire, damages, and associated reporting
- Dealing with Anti-social behaviour – Maintaining usual security presence and duties
- Reporting activities on site to various agencies including Local Authorities and Emergencies
- To ensure the safety and well-being of all residents
- Assist the support staff when needed to
- Enforce the single occupancy rules
- Issue food packages to residents
- Maintain and observe health & safety rules
- Act as fire marshal
